Analysis

In 2023, emissions on agricultural land — emissions share in Gabon stood at 44.55 %.

The figure is up 3.4% on the previous year and down 23.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, emissions on agricultural land — emissions share in Gabon peaked at 59.63 % in 2011 and was at its lowest, 28.13 %, in 2003.

That places Gabon 45th out of 192 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 34 years of available data.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ions indicators disseminates indicators on sectoral shares of total national gre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ions as well as three indicators of emissions intensity: per capita emissions; emissions per value of agricultural production; and emissions per area of agricultural land.
